For this match of the Coupe de France, Paris was back on the lawn Bondoufle two weeks after the league match between the two teams. A match played and won 2-1 by Paris but once again has come to remind that Juvisy is not in its place at the seventh position in the D1.
The return of the internationals
Disappointing results and a Cup match that was an opportunity to upset the hierarchy. The other element against the backdrop of this meeting is the weight of the internationals, as many players took part in the various international tournaments held in early March (She Believes, Algarve, Istria Cup) and therefore a physical freshness that can to make the difference in this kind of matches.
As such, the PSG had a lack of mark for this game in the person of Veronica Boquete, slightly injured during the Algarve Cup and who followed this match from the stands of Robert-Bobin Stadium. Among the absentees also, one of the two Parisian goal-holders against Juvisy at the end of February, Marie-Antoinette Katoto who should be unavailable until the end of the season on the Paris side.
On the field, the Parisian formation is presented in 4-3-3 but evolves quickly to a 3-5-2 with the association Georges-Delannoy-Paredes in defense while Ashley Lawrence evolves right side and Eve Perisset left side. In midfield, Formiga has taken the place of Amandine Henry remained in the United States to join his Portland Thorns team currently in preparation for the upcoming NWSL season.
The first interesting situations are to the advantage of Paris with a very active Cristiane who quickly manages to make differences ball with the foot. From the third minute, she manages to slip the ball to Ashley Lawrence, launched right side and then manages to center within six meters. It takes a tackle from Aïssatou Tounkara to get this ball out of a corner and prevent Marie-Laure Delie from opening the scoring.

Marie-Laure Delie, we find her a few moments later. Served in the depth on the right by Grace Geyoro, she finally loses her duel against Céline Deville, who deviates her attempt to corner (7th). A short respite since on the corner, Cristiane finds the head of Marie-Laure Delie opening the score for the PSG (8th) enjoying a chance out of Céline Deville.
This goal comes to cold pick Juvisy, who may not have completely returned to the game in the first ten minutes. But the players Emmanuel Beauchet then manage to raise the tone. It is first Théa Greboval who steals the ball in the feet of Ashley Lawrence before placing a shot caught in two stages by Katarzyna Kiedrzynek (10th). A few minutes later, the players of Juvisy find themselves several times in the position of striking after a corner but attempts are systematically blocked, before Clara Matéo does not see his shot captured by the keeper of the PSG (15th).
Balanced debates in the first period, although Juvisy seems to be gradually taking the lead in this meeting. In the 28th minute, Kadidiatou Diani found Camille Catala at the far post on a center right side. His head fails on the left post of the Paris goal and the international tricolor does not believe his eyes. Juvisy who gets closer and Paris who commits a lot of foul late in the first period. A fight in the middle of the field and the Parisian players in trouble on the accelerations of the opponents, and therefore who make small mistakes that slow down the offensives of the players of Essonne.

The first half ends and we see Paris leading but seems already cling to this result. An impression confirmed in the second half, where Paris often proceeds against to try to get closer to the goal of Céline Deville. It is also on a situation of this type that Paris gets its only real opportunity of the second period.
A quick attack and Ashley Lawrence is found in the right-sided depth. She then manages to center Cristiane at the edge of the offside and places a header in the six meters coming to fail on the crossbar (64th). An action that could have been a blow to Juvisy, who was at the baton of the meeting in the second half.
A few minutes later, it was Kadidatou Diani to place his head, this time in the Paris area, a balloon caught by Kiedrzynek (68th). Without being the most dangerous, this action shows a certain ease for Juvisy to get closer to the goal of Paris and manage to combine in the opposing defense.
At the start of the last quarter of an hour, Paris is on the back but manages to preserve the essential. But in the 76th minute, Gaëtane Thiney is found in the back of the defense and stands in front of goal. On a timely exit, Kiedrzynek manages to divert the ball for a corner but also remains down after the shock with the captain of Juvisy. Left on the ground, she will have to leave the field shortly afterwards replaced by Loes Geurts. A moment of hesitation and several changes are made with the entrances of Geurts and Diallo Parisian side and that of Estelle Cascarino Juvisy side.

The game then resumes on the corner given to Juvisy. On the center of Gaëtane Thiney, Loes Geurts pushes the ball in hand but returns to the entrance of the 16 meters to Estelle Cascarino. She then places a superb recovery volley that lodge under the cross of Loes Geurts for the equalization of the Juv '(80th). This goal, and the minutes that follow, give the impression that Juvisy can pull the qualification without going through the shoot-out. The pressure remains on the Paris goal but Clara Matéo (86th) and Kadidiatou Diani (89th) fail to hang the frame.
An end of the match where Gaëtane Thiney appears alone against Loes Geurts again with a shock that leaves the Parisian goalkeeper on the ground. A beginning of scenario disaster, with a possible penalty but especially the risk of seeing Paris finish the game without goalkeeper. A situation that will finally end for the better for the Dutch goalkeeper who will be able to go to the end of the meeting and therefore for the shoot-off session.
A shot-at-goal session that opens at the end of the 90 minutes and which last year was lost by Paris in the half-final of the Coupe de France against Montpellier. For this time, Juvisy starts with Gaëtane Thiney and Camille Catala who scores. For PSG, Irene Paredes starts with a successful shot, but Natasa Andonova misses his and Céline Deville can grab it on his right.

An advantage for Juvisy who shoots three times to the left of Loes Geurts without the Dutch goalkeeper changing sides on his dives. In the fourth shot-at-goal, Léa Declercq made the choice to shoot right and Loes Geurts to make a decisive parry. The shooters are chained and each time Juvisy shoots to the right, the ball goes to the bottom. For Paris, no one misses the target. The sixth to appear before the Parisian goalkeeper is Kadidiatou Diani. Like Lea Declercq, she chooses to shoot on the right of Loes Geurts and she can again intervene.
On the Paris side, the nets continued to tremble until the end with a final shot-on-goal scored by captain Shirley Cruz who seals the qualification of Paris Sain-Germain, with this score of six to five (6-5 ) in this shoot-off session. Paris continues on its way and finally avoids the trap in quarter-finals that have booked some nice surprises. The team of Patrice Lair managed to validate his qualification despite a meeting where the Parisiennes were pushed in their retrenchment.
